Transaction eafdec3dd3ae1b1682995a1d3a9fddb89becfddd6d05837f5fccd1c4cb1526ba

100 Input
1 Outputs
  • eafdec3dd3ae1b1682995a1d3a9fddb89becfddd6d05837f5fccd1c4cb1526ba:0
  • value  32251971
    address  16r7U7GqbVPeKukgfd3mUN9LCkuoKbfpXM